Subaru BRZ on order only – market ‘too challenging’
Subaru New Zealand is to stop stocking its dealerships with the BRZ model, citing the sports coupe market as “too challenging.” The two-door will from now on be available as a special order-only model, unlike its sister car the Toyota 86, which has the marketing might of Toyota NZ behind it.
